Nobel Prize in Literature won by American poet Louise Gluck
The Nobel Prize in Literature has been won by American poet Louise Gluck "for her unmistakable poetic voice that with austere beauty makes individual existence universal".
The prize was announced in Stockholm on Thursday by Mats Malm, the permanent secretary of the Swedish Academy.
